Extended version vehicles will always be active if the add-on set is loaded, regardless of locomotive selection parameter.
17/03/12 - Beaufort
Added new colour maps for the Coronation ('blue and silver' and 'maroon and gold').
Added buy menu text hints for the King Arthur and Klondyke.
Added London Underground Stock (Gate Tube, New Works Tube, Victoria Tube and Adtranz Tube).
Main set and Add-on set downloadable from Bananas.

Interesting. I downloaded panzerblitz262's save game and have the same issues with the add-on set trains (but not the main grf trains). Following a train and removing random grfs one by one, the sounds it plays changes until eventually it settles on the right ones. It definitely seems like a problem with the sound index and having multiple sound-using grfs loaded at once.
